Forgecise is a professional provider of 3D printing solutions, offering a wide range of high – quality consumables for metal additive manufacturing. Our product line includes precision scrapers, durable substrates, efficient filter cartridges, and high – purity distilled water.

Our scrapers are designed for uniform metal powder spreading, which is crucial for achieving high – quality prints. The substrates provide stable support for printed parts, reducing the risk of warping and improving the success rate of printing. Filter cartridges effectively remove impurities from the powder, maintaining a clean printing environment and prolonging the service life of the equipment. The industrial distilled water we supply ensures the normal operation of the cooling and other systems of 3D printing equipment.
